Mayte Garcia, Prince’s ex-wife, is spilling the beans on the legend and what he really did behind closed doors. While he left a legacy of amazing music after his untimely passing, that is not the only life he left behind.

Prince allegedly indulged in drug use, and she claims that back in 1996, there was an incident in which he was rushed to the hospital after suffering an overdose. He was “passed out” when found by security guards and “there was vomit on the floor.”

According to a doctor, he even had to have his stomach pumped, but Prince simply told Mayte he had taken aspirin and red wine which led to the health scare, and he reportedly refused to further discuss the matter.

And that’s not the only time Mayte questioned Prince’s antics. Mayte wrote in her tell-all that towards the end of their marriage in 2000, she found pills in their hotel room and he was “horribly sick to his stomach.” He told her to go back to the hotel room “and flush them down the toilet.” This “strange” behavior continued until she ended their union.

Six years later, Prince died of an accident overdose of opioid fentanyl.
